Programmatically generated summary. Hog Says

1,437 wave-buoy observations covered all 30 days. Typical wave height was 2.6 ft (10th–90th percentile 1.1–4 ft), while mean average of more than one wave period type was 6.4 seconds (10th–90th percentile 3–10.8 seconds). Mean water temperature was 8.5°C (10th–90th percentile 7.7–9.6°C). 14 of 5,734 checked values (0.2%) were excluded by quality control. Across 16 comparable years, mean wave height was below the same-month mean of 2.8 ft and mean wave period was below the same-month mean of 7.5 seconds.

About Hornsea wave buoy

Hornsea is a Channel Coastal Observatory wave station off the rapidly eroding Holderness coast of East Yorkshire. Its North Sea record provides local wave context for Hornsea's defended frontage and the adjacent soft-cliff coastline, where storms drive substantial shoreline change.

Its current data source reports wave height, wave period, wave direction, directional spread, wave power and sea temperature.
